Leaky Dishwasher


This is most likely the most day-to-day dish washer problem, and also the good news is that it is very easy to determine. Leaks occur as a result of a number of reasons, as well as the leakages can ruin your kitchen. Typical causes of dish washer leaks consist of;
  • Improper pipeline link: If the pipelines at the rear of your machine are not safely repaired or if they are worn, it can create leakages.

  • Improper dish stacking: Constantly ensure that you do not overstack the tray and that you set up the recipes properly

  • Way too much detergent: Placing ample cleaning agent could also cause a leakage. Ensure that you put just enough for your dishes as well as not a lot more.

  • Corrosion: It might also be an outcome of some corrosion or deterioration of your maker. In this situation, it is much better to change the dishwasher.

  • Door Seals: Check if the door seals are still intact as well as securely fastened. If the seals are not ready, it could be a considerable source of leaks.

  • Bad-Smelling Dishwasher


    This is an additional typical dish washer problem, and also it is primarily caused by food particles or oil sticking around in the device. In this instance, search for these fragments, take them out and also do the meals with no recipes inside the device. Clean the filter extensively. That will certainly aid remove the negative odor. Guarantee that you get rid of every food particle from your dishes prior to moving it to the device in the future.

    Lack of ability to Drain


    Sometimes you might observe a large quantity of water left in your bathtub after a wash. That is probably a water drainage issue. You can either examine the drainpipe tube for damages or clogs. When doubtful, contact a specialist to have it checked and also repaired.

    Does unclean appropriately


    If your dishes and cutleries appear of the dishwasher as well as still look filthy or dirty, your spray arms may be an issue. In most cases, the spray arms can obtain blocked, and also it will call for a fast clean or a replacement to function successfully again.

    Dishwasher Won’t Drain? 8 Steps to Fix It


    Run the Disposal


    A full garbage disposal or an air gap in a connecting hose can prevent water from properly draining out of the dishwasher. Simply running the disposal for about 30 seconds may fix the issue.


    Check for Blockages


    Check the bottom of the dishwasher to make sure that an item or pieces of food haven't fallen from the rack to block the water flow.


    Load the Dishwasher Correctly


    Make sure you’re loading the dishwasher correctly. Read the manufacturers’ instructions or owner’s manual for tips and directions on how to load dishes for best results.


    Clean or Change the Filter


    You may have a clogged dishwasher filter that’s preventing water from draining. Many homeowners don’t realize that dishwasher filters need to be cleaned regularly. Check your owner’s manual to see where the filter is located on your dishwasher, and for instructions on how and when to clean it. For many dishwashers, the filter can be found on the inside bottom of the appliance.


    Inspect the Drain Hose


    Check the drain hose connecting to the sink and garbage disposal. Straighten any kinks that you may see, which could be causing the problem. Blow through the hose or poke a wire hanger through to check for clogs. Make sure the hose seal is tight, too.


    Try Vinegar and Baking Soda


    Mix together about one cup each of baking soda and vinegar and pour the mixture into the standing water at the bottom of the dishwasher. Leave for about 20 minutes. If the water is draining or starting to drain at that time, rinse with hot water and then run the dishwasher’s rinse cycle. That may be enough to help loosen any clogs or debris that are preventing the dishwasher from draining properly.


    Listen to Your Machine While It's Running


    Listen to your dishwasher while it’s running a cycle. If it doesn’t make the usual operating sounds, particularly if it’s making a humming or clicking noise, the drain pump and motor may need replacing. If this occurs, it may be time to call a professional for help.
